Nexo USD Trading Surge: Analyzing the Surge and Its Implications

Recently, Nexo USD (NEXOUSD) experienced a massive spike in trading volume, jumping to over 29 million compared to its average of just 978. This surge has caught the attention of investors and analysts alike, sparking discussions about its potential trajectory in the ever-volatile crypto market. With the current price holding steady at $1.0667, let’s delve into what these movements might mean for future predictions and market sentiment.

Price Analysis and Targets

Currently, NEXOUSD is priced at $1.0667, showing no change in percentage but experiencing extreme volume activity. This sudden interest follows a relatively quiet period where the price averaged $1.20196 over the last 50 days. Despite the current stability, analysts have set varied price targets: $1.33 in the coming month and $1.7 over three years, projecting growth influenced by expected market shifts. Technical Indicators Reveal Sentiment

The technical outlook for NEXOUSD suggests mixed signals. The RSI stands at 32.97, indicating an oversold condition, while the MACD remains in a downward trend with both line and signal at -0.04. The ADX shows a strong trend at 41.74, hinting at persistent market movement. Interestingly, the Awesome Oscillator and Bollinger Bands demonstrate bearish tendencies, with the price nearing the lower band of $1.05. These indicators suggest caution, as they reflect ongoing volatility.

Market Sentiment and Investor Behavior

The spike in trading volume to 29,567,628 suggests heightened interest from investors, possibly driven by both speculative and investment motives. The Money Flow Index at 22 signals weak money inflows, revealing cautious investor behavior despite the volume spike. As the market absorbs this data, investor sentiments might shift, influencing both short and long-term price movements.
